Code P0563 Saturn Description

The P0563 diagnostic trouble code for a Saturn indicates that the system voltage is higher than the normal operating range. This code typically points to an issue with the vehicle's electrical system, specifically with the voltage regulator or alternator. The system voltage in a vehicle is crucial for the proper functioning of various components, including the battery, starter, and other electrical systems. When the system voltage is too high, it can lead to damage to sensitive electronic components, reduced battery life, and potential safety hazards.

Common Causes of P0563 Saturn

  1. Faulty voltage regulator.
  2. Failing alternator.
  3. Short circuits in the wiring harness.
  4. Corrosion on battery terminals.
  5. Overcharging of the battery.

Symptoms of P0563 Saturn

  1. Dimming or flickering lights.
  2. Erratic behavior of electrical systems.
  3. Difficulty starting the vehicle.
  4. Damage to the vehicle's computer systems.
  5. Burning smell coming from the engine bay.

How to Fix P0563 Saturn

  1. Begin by conducting a thorough inspection of the vehicle's electrical system, focusing on the alternator, voltage regulator, and wiring harness.
  2. Test the alternator output voltage to determine if it is within the manufacturer's specifications.
  3. Check the battery terminals for corrosion and clean them if necessary.
  4. Replace the voltage regulator if it is found to be faulty.
  5. If the alternator is the cause of the high system voltage, replace it with a new unit.

Cost to Fix P0563 Saturn

The cost of repairing a P0563 code on a Saturn can vary depending on the specific cause of the issue and the cost of parts and labor in your area. Typically, the cost of replacing a voltage regulator or alternator can range from $200 to $600, including parts and labor. It's important to note that diagnosis time and labor rates at auto repair shops can vary, so it's best to check with local shops for a more accurate estimate.

Tech Notes for P0563 Saturn

Higher than expected voltage problems are most likely caused by bad voltage regulator. The voltage regulator is part of the alternator.

When is the Code Detected?

The Powertrain Control Module (PCM) has detected that the electrical system voltage level is too high.
